SIGA Technologies reported a GAAP net loss of $0.05 per share for the first quarter of fiscal 2026, compared to no analyst consensus estimate available due to limited disclosure. Revenue figures were not provided in the earnings release, and the company’s stock declined by 0.64% in the following trading session. The results highlight continued operational spending without corresponding revenue recognition from its smallpox antiviral portfolio.

Management’s discussion focused on ongoing research and development activities related to TPOXX (tecovirimat) and the broader pipeline of antiviral candidates. The company reiterated its commitment to securing large-scale government procurement contracts, although no new orders were reported during the quarter. Operating expenses remained elevated as SIGA invested in supply chain management and regulatory support for potential international orders. Gross margin and segment performance were not disclosed, consistent with the company’s limited quarterly reporting. The net loss of $0.05 per share reflects a slight improvement from the prior-year quarter, driven by controlled general and administrative costs. However, the absence of recognized revenue raises questions about the timing of upcoming contract deliveries from existing U.S. government agreements. Management emphasized that cash reserves remain sufficient to fund operations, but did not provide a specific revenue outlook for the remainder of the fiscal year.

Looking ahead, SIGA expects to continue pursuing procurement contracts with domestic and foreign governments for its smallpox antiviral stockpiles. The company anticipates that ongoing geopolitical uncertainties may drive renewed interest in biodefense preparedness, potentially creating opportunities for additional orders. However, management cautioned that revenue recognition from such contracts is inherently lumpy and could fluctuate significantly between quarters. Strategic priorities for the remainder of fiscal 2026 include advancing clinical studies for TPOXX in other viral indications and expanding manufacturing capacity to meet potential surge demand. Risk factors highlighted include dependence on a single product for the majority of revenue, the competitive landscape for medical countermeasures, and the possibility of delays in government procurement cycles. The company did not issue formal guidance for Q2 or the full year, maintaining a cautious stance amid an unpredictable contracting environment.

The stock’s modest decline of 0.64% reflects a muted market response, likely due to the lack of clear revenue visibility and the absence of analyst estimates. Investors may be waiting for concrete contract awards before assigning a higher valuation. Some analysts have noted that SIGA’s balance sheet remains a key strength, with no debt and sufficient cash to withstand periods of low revenue. However, without a clearer picture of the timing and magnitude of future government orders, the stock could remain range-bound. Key developments to watch in upcoming quarters include any announcements regarding new procurement deals, updates on TPOXX’s regulatory status abroad, and progress in expanding the company’s pipeline beyond smallpox.
